T.2.4 Maximum step size for DTA changes (DTA_SMax)
The control parameter DTA_SMax represents the maximum step size for DTA changes and is the maximum
change in Mds that the DRA is allowed to request for a single DTA update (see clause X.6.2). The absolute
value of the difference between the number of downstream symbol periods Mds in a TDD frame just prior
to and immediately after any DTA update shall be less than or equal to DTA_SMax. The valid values for
DTA_SMax are all integers between 1 and 25 for MF = 36 and between 1 and 12 for MF = 23.
The control parameter DTA_Smax shall be set to the same value as the DPU-MIB configuration parameter
DTA_SMAX.

T.2.7 Minimum expected throughput for DTA (DTA_ETR_min)
The control parameter DTA_ETR_min represents the minimum expected throughput for DTA and provides a
target minimum ETR that the DRA should meet when DTA operation is enabled.
In order to meet the DTA_ETR_min configured value for the downstream direction, the DRA shall calculate
the number of downstream symbols min_Mds needed to provide an expected throughput of at least
DTA_ETR_min. This shall be done according to the derived framing parameters given in Table 9-21 such that
ETR would be greater than or equal to the downstream DTA_ETR_min assuming a downstream data symbol
rate of:
